The 2009 Tuscola Mountaineers improved to 6-1-1 (4-0, AAC) on October 16, 2009 as they defeated their archrival- the Pisgah Black Bears 41-10. This win earned the Mountaineers the first "three-peat" in the series by either team since the early '90s and increased the Mountaineers' series lead to 24-21-1. This game was also selected as one of the Great American Rivalry Series games for 2009 and recieved national attention. The Mountaineers recieved a trophy from G.A.R.S. and Tyler Brosius was named MVP.
